"In a new report, scientists warn that we’ve crossed yet another 'planetary boundary,'…This time, it’s the relentless acidification of the seas that’s crossed into dangerous territory, threatening all manner of marine life, including the organisms at the base of the food web. Of the nine total planetary boundaries, this is the seventh that’s been breached."

The Institute for the Study of War says Russia has contracted 292,000 soldiers for a new “reserve” army. It is believed to be undergoing training somewhere well east of the Urals – away from hostile drone attention. Russia already has more than 700,000 soldiers in Ukraine itself, and well over a million supporting the war effort as a whole. What would the new reserve be for?
